With the Path to Nibbana App, you can listen to the meditation sessions conducted by Mr. Kithsiri Samarasinghe, Senior Lecturer, University of Moratuwa, Sri Lanka which are based on the Tripitaka. (Pure Buddhist teachings)
You can meditate while listening. App offers the functionality to bookmark any Video or Audio for the later use.
In addition, the Tripitaka Puja section covers the details of the dhamma dana sessions conducted all over Sri Lanka.
The objective of this app is to promote Pure Buddhism and meditation practices among Sri Lankans around the world.
This work & content is fully free, voluntary and we do not reserve any rights to the content.
